How the compatible Standard 26-bit Wiegand (open/generic, cross-OEM) works
The Standard 26-bit Wiegand (open/generic, cross-OEM) is a 125 kHz low-frequency proximity credential — the band most legacy prox readers use. Its data structure is 26-bit H10301 (8-bit facility + 16-bit card + leading/trailing parity), used industry-wide by Paradox, Keri NXT-C, DoorKing, Pyramid, SecuraKey, Rosslare, ZKTeco, Camden, DMP 1326, IEI ProxCard II, Linear ISO125-A, Nortek, PDK Standard, etc. When you present a credential, the reader decodes that exact structure and passes it to your access-control panel as a card number it recognises.
We build the compatible Standard 26-bit Wiegand (open/generic, cross-OEM) by encoding the identical data structure onto a programmable T5577 / EM4305 chip. Once written, the reader cannot tell the difference between our credential and the original — it presents the same bits, the same facility code, and the same card number.
